Troubleshooting In-Car USB Drives: Read-Only Issues and Solutions66

One particularly frustrating problem is the "read-only" issue, where the car's system can access and read files from the USB drive, but is unable to write any new files to it. The inability to write to a USB drive in a car's infotainment system is a multifaceted problem. While seemingly simple, it can stem from a variety of sources, ranging from simple user error to more complex hardware or software glitches. Let's break down the most common causes:

1. File System Incompatibility: This is arguably the most prevalent reason. Many car systems have limitations on the file systems they support. While FAT32 is widely compatible, some newer systems might prefer exFAT or even NTFS. Attempting to use a drive formatted with a system the car's software doesn't recognize will result in read-only access. The solution is straightforward: reformat the drive using a compatible file system. However, caution is advised; reformatting erases all data on the drive, so back up crucial information beforehand.

2. Drive Formatting Errors: Even if the file system is theoretically compatible, formatting errors can render a USB drive write-protected. These errors might be subtle, not immediately apparent during normal computer usage. The car’s system, with its stricter requirements, will detect these errors and prevent writing. A thorough scan and repair using a disk utility on a computer (like chkdsk in Windows or Disk Utility in macOS) can often resolve this. If the errors persist, the drive itself might be failing.

3. USB Drive Hardware Issues: The USB drive itself might be malfunctioning. Physical damage to the drive's circuitry or internal components can lead to write failures. This is particularly common with older or poorly manufactured drives often found in the cheaper end of the Chinese export market. Testing the drive on multiple computers can help determine if the problem lies within the drive itself. If it consistently fails on different systems, replacement is necessary.

4. Software Bugs in the Car's System: The car's infotainment system itself might have software bugs that interfere with USB drive functionality. This is less common but not unheard of, particularly in vehicles with outdated or poorly maintained software. Checking for updates to the car's software is crucial. In some cases, a factory reset of the infotainment system might be required – a task best left to professionals.

5. Write Protection Switch: Although less likely in the context of in-car usage, some USB drives have a physical write-protect switch. Accidentally engaging this switch will make the drive read-only. Carefully inspect the USB drive for such a switch and ensure it's disengaged.

6. Insufficient Power Supply: Some USB ports in cars, particularly those located in less prominent areas, might not deliver sufficient power to the drive. This can lead to intermittent write failures or complete inability to write. Try using a different USB port within the vehicle. If the problem persists, consider using a powered USB hub connected to the car's power outlet.

7. Full or Near-Full Drive Capacity: While not strictly a "read-only" issue, a nearly full USB drive can sometimes prevent writing new files, especially larger ones. Deleting unnecessary files and freeing up space can resolve this issue. Regular cleaning of the drive is recommended for optimal performance.

For End-Users:

Understanding the potential causes and troubleshooting steps is key for resolving this problem. Before assuming a faulty drive or vehicle system, systematically work through the possibilities outlined above. Regularly backing up important data, using a compatible file system, and ensuring the drive is not physically damaged are all preventative measures that can significantly minimize the likelihood of encountering read-only issues.
